CS:GO Cases Explained

CSGO Cases are similar to boxes that contain weapon skins and skins for gear. They can be opened using a unique key that you can obtain by ranking up or performing well in matches. The keys can be purchased through the Steam Community Market.

Opening CSGO cases for skins is a fun and enjoyable method of playing the game. However, you must be aware that the odds are stacked against you.

To purchase CSGO Cases, you need to first purchase keys. These keys can be bought through Steam Market or through a third-party reselling website. Be aware that the case key will only open one kind of case. For example that a Snakebite case key will only open the Snakebite case, whereas an Chrome 3 case key will only open a Chroma 2 case.
